2 votes
The type of sensory receptor in which that helps an individual to respond to touch or even to feel and respond to pressure is mechanoreceptors. Mechanoreceptors is a sense organ that helps the individual to respond to stimuli. These stimuli can either be of feeling of touch or hearing sound.
